WebBoots should allow you to wiggle your toes. If you can’t wiggle your toes, then your feet will be cold. But, boots should not allow you to turn your foot side-to-side within the boot. If you can turn your foot inside the boot, you won’t have a chance to control your skis. Socks Properly fitting ski boots are warm. Very warm. Completely warm. WebDec 2, 2016 · Skiing and snowboarding boots are designed to keep you warm, this means you’ll only need a thin pair of socks. Avoid cotton, which can absorb sweat and leave you cold. And even if you’re worried about cold feet, don’t double up on socks. Added thickness can result in unwanted blisters. Before you head out, make sure your boots fit properly.
